May 1, 2010 - Balti Performs at the 2010 Beale Street Music Festival!
Balti, a popular Tunisian rapper and producer, is acclaimed throughout his
country for his message and his ability to portray the reality of Tunisian
society and the life of its youth. As a
former member of the well-known Tunisian rap group ‘Wled Bled”(homeboys),
Balti has become one of Tunisia’s most popular rap artists. Influenced by both
Tunisian rappers and American hip hop, Balti brings his stories to life through
his French, English, and Arabic flows, teaching the world what life on the streets
is like in North Africa.
Balti and his group were self-taught in the basics of rapping with free
styling. They soon found their own
unique style, making a name for themselves and gaining popularity throughout
Tunisia. Through their live performances and the connections they made, the
group significantly affected the wave of hip hop that had just begun sweeping the
nation. As time passed and they
developed as artists, the members of the group decided to go their separate
ways and pursue solo careers.
Today, Balti’s time is spent performing and working on solo projects. His
style is unique and his topics diverse, ranging from the growing problem of
poverty within the North African community of Europe, to a 102-bar track of
straight battling. Balti composes and
produces every element of his music, blending different sounds to create his
own unique style. Balti has great
respect for the art of hip-hop and all other genres of music, a respect that is
reflected in his own distinct style.

May 7, 2010 - Tunisia: Rhythm of the Sands
Memphis in May always brings exciting performers from the honored country, sharing its culture with the people of Memphis through music, song, and dance - live! This year's performance, Tunisia: Rhythm of the Sands, will be presented at the Orpheum Theatre on Friday, May 7th, 2010 at 7:00 PM. Tickets will include performances by Tunisian musicians and dancers, and a sampling of authentic Tunisian dishes during intermission.
